Received: by 2002:a25:4158:0:0:0:0:0 with SMTP id o85csp165378yba; Mon, 1 Apr 2019 04:05:31 -0700 (PDT) X-Google-Smtp-Source: APXvYqylXHHZGraZnqA6kcIjRrh3oNBV431x2ol7RN26s0Iwa2pwDBgFEKUVwWKL3uhCbhLXjdOk X-Received: by 2002:a17:902:9304:: with SMTP id bc4mr64486007plb.81.1554116731159; Mon, 01 Apr 2019 04:05:31 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1554116731; cv=none; d=google.com; s=arc-20160816; b=kuueZX+vz+ZBm7c27V45NTyZ3zySu7M8JTk4MTKpfyebU+xVlUlMyPcbISiR0Zq3Mz K/8oTKI+IEpi8jyDAcFwysf8uYAoQczvdWaS7MHaQgIDG4isdWUG93So287UCB1cxBk+ Os1gU/YYsPie3pHfzRnsPqsCQ36oh1MB2e6D+i+cecT0emHio9pS6790zoSlcI2VbcLo vGUBsl7ARo+6TJEkxGx7SZUXCEaoypOrd2hRuePqe2Oa22pCAxiVjx61fGZ9K6051xDE AGbxf+qcrdIf1SXtAYt1RV8zvIFmRmBYhLS0pLr64CB+xLfxOt6WYDtEutgg6BpBLlGX KXpg==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=list-id:precedence:sender:user-agent:in-reply-to :content-disposition:mime-version:references:message-id:subject:cc :to:date:from:dkim-signature; bh=YiCiS1Zhnbd3fQPNfsi5vJTpnrNw+zSlVcGSn/ESGsI=; b=N6wgHFNimsqmP9vd/GVbwemM9Vjw1h978MA3n0rEA2SQE3RumLt6vLpzfrsapaEQQ9 r13FmW5WJXyYztPmM1RNaS2NJnGQWzgw00DSc/P3sacxIhGXgvlMbINC5eAQcjPVt+W1 MJ4vAMHZAXDYAvCAUydwlXlpLjCZIyYN39bZEnAOxH7wSR4O5LupBDER+dAwAb9T4Pu4 ou5x41AGzjICgeKbTWpRaMdkokG9vB4NiUq2anivNXKsa3LZdgdc1OOqNygjDPJe0zaV jE/8DtTZyyyvSI60A0/UwKOCvcEWbufAtbI8pxEuVOlTfSn5mCzwOzr91nbOZ/s85r3s UKoA== ARC-Authentication-Results: i=1; m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=mre2L5rx;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Return-Path: Received: from vger.kernel.org (vger.kernel.org. [209.132.180.67]) by mx.google.com with ESMTP id j12si8834729pgk.95.2019.04.01.04.05.15; Mon, 01 Apr 2019 04:05:31 -0700 (PDT) Received-SPF: p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) client-ip=209.132.180.67; Authentication-Results: mx.google.com; dkim=pass header.i=@gmail.com header.s=20161025 header.b=mre2L5rx; spf=pass (google.com: best guess record for domain of linux-kernel-owner@vger.kernel.org designates 209.132.180.67 as permitted sender) smtp.mailfrom=linux-kernel-owner@vger.kernel.org; dmarc=pass (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1726544AbfDALD5 (ORCPT + 99 others); Mon, 1 Apr 2019 07:03:57 -0400 Received: from mail-lj1-f196.google.com ([209.85.208.196]:42132 "EHLO mail-lj1-f196.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1725882AbfDALD5 (ORCPT ); Mon, 1 Apr 2019 07:03:57 -0400 Received: by mail-lj1-f196.google.com with SMTP id v22so3031546lje.9 for ; Mon, 01 Apr 2019 04:03:55 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:date:to:cc:subject:message-id:references:mime-version :content-disposition:in-reply-to:user-agent; bh=YiCiS1Zhnbd3fQPNfsi5vJTpnrNw+zSlVcGSn/ESGsI=; b=mre2L5rxLZz9BI69ewP/lJ+Cmz8RPbAJDgXxv5x964fEb/LWlH16VYXblgie+iMRf+ lHBL+6e6AcBNQxg1PiH8xJduAztSln6xOZgEeMDmvlcYv0Pvn5r+Oe+vPTNhIvj8b3+y ralhDrCyq7Bnr6MK0PfJvrVeh+6edaXJI/9DMLltCoL04YmCETBWGki8vs/VXPSyYvAa HYKVUhX1pDOCzdQXLFHt+7vAH0GmxZluA/jLWl9VbTPtdeOYoEqgX3C7uVAkyvTM3xyn fPSWtfvOxwwd/bVIAIM4PFeuCqiFFEhO9Gaf7E4LkfRUBnFuw7yrQjdYuhjL8VrSUcN0 Lv6w==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:date:to:cc:subject:message-id:references :mime-version:content-disposition:in-reply-to:user-agent; bh=YiCiS1Zhnbd3fQPNfsi5vJTpnrNw+zSlVcGSn/ESGsI=; b=PHMmBuEW4vPxV+zNY5kc+ojAliAvMfiqaytqW9tUWTr721pRrjnh0vuSavX6oAT9yu n43IXHx6Q5HG86BhzY/yEa0UkTyeJDz65tx7yCB3AsMLpEka5QrNJxWXh4by52Zkheus CL/X+CHFBLr4D150UDdNcv6gwuqWHlnmUwTvzaetsIINVL+ATog5GQVKN6pFvwjNyvH2 gV5+VlZJ07nPZqNIOdFwThREcAN97O8elis9h9fv/aweM0zevNcuIixO7SZiuNUXK1LJ cPbY7CLH6FuiDcUctt7v6Q7xkA17Kx6fDwUSVRbphbkENu3SAs8r65+5/cDGrpfJ4D4x swFw== X-Gm-Message-State: APjAAAVuMsz4k/5FRfYx5i2dz7rCRBdurPWcI8RuGKGAqlmqZ4/LwE89 +IKRNhpU9NdRNlZJuInurmCRjLLPi1Q= X-Received: by 2002:a2e:96cb:: with SMTP id d11mr9047927ljj.157.1554116634897; Mon, 01 Apr 2019 04:03:54 -0700 (PDT) Received: from pc636 ([37.139.158.167]) by smtp.gmail.com with ESMTPSA id w19sm1334465lfe.23.2019.04.01.04.03.53 (version=TLS1_2 cipher=ECDHE-RSA-CHACHA20-POLY1305 bits=256/256); Mon, 01 Apr 2019 04:03:54 -0700 (PDT) From: Uladzislau Rezki X-Google-Original-From: Uladzislau Rezki Date: Mon, 1 Apr 2019 13:03:47 +0200 To: Andrew Morton Cc: "Uladzislau Rezki (Sony)" , Michal Hocko , Matthew Wilcox , linux-mm@kvack.org, LKML , Thomas Garnier , Oleksiy Avramchenko , Steven Rostedt , Joel Fernandes , Thomas Gleixner , Ingo Molnar , Tejun Heo Subject: Re: [RFC PATCH v2 0/1] improve vmap allocation Message-ID: <20190401110347.aby2v6tvqfvhyupf@pc636> References: <20190321190327.11813-1-urezki@gmail.com> <20190321150106.198f70e1e949e2cb8cc06f1c@linux-foundation.org>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<20190321150106.198f70e1e949e2cb8cc06f1c@linux-foundation.org> User-Agent: NeoMutt/20170113 (1.7.2) Sender: linux-kernel-owner@vger.kernel.org Precedence: bulk List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Hello, Andrew. > > It's a lot of new code. I t looks decent and I'll toss it in there for > further testing. Hopefully someone will be able to find the time for a > detailed review. > I have got some proposals and comments about simplifying the code a bit. So i am about to upload the v3 for further review. I see that your commit message includes whole details and explanation: http://git.cmpxchg.org/cgit.cgi/linux-mmotm.git/commit/?id=b6ac5ca4c512094f217a8140edeea17e6621b2ad Should i base on and keep it in v3? Thank you in advance! -- Vlad Rezki